Gaithersburg, MD - May 5, 2008 - NextPoint™, a company focused on fixed-mobile connectivity (FMC) solutions, today announced that Zane Long has been appointed Vice President, Global Partner and Channel Sales. Long will report to Patrick Joggerst, Senior Vice President, Global Sales and Customer Support, and will lead NextPoint’s worldwide indirect sales efforts, working with the company’s strategic partners and distributors, including network equipment providers (NEPs).
 Long’s 20-year sales management career includes roles within the telecommunications and online industries, including senior positions at Broadwing Communications, FoodNetwork.com, and GTE Communications. Most recently, he served as Vice President, Indirect Channels, at Level 3, where he more than tripled revenues from indirect channels in two years and tripled value during the same period. Long will be based out of NextPoint’s U.S. headquarters.
